About Kilogram-force centimetres
The kilogram-force centimetre (kgf·cm) equals exactly 9.80665 × 10⁻² N·m, common in Continental European and Asian servo drive engineering. ABB, Siemens, and Yaskawa servo catalogs specify rotor and reflected-load torques in kgf·cm; IEC 61800 drive inertia-ratio sizing uses kgf·cm. Typical industrial servomotor stall torques: 0.1-50 kgf·cm. 1 kgf·cm = 0.0980665 N·m = 100 gf·cm ≈ 13.89 ozf·in.
About Meganewton metres
The meganewton metre (MN·m) equals 10⁶ N·m, the unit for the largest rotating machines and extreme structural loads. Offshore wind turbine tower-base bending moments reach 300-800 MN·m in storm conditions; large hydro-generator shaft torques range 100-500 MN·m; ocean-going vessel propulsion crankshaft peak torques 10-100 MN·m. 1 MN·m = 1000 kN·m ≈ 737 562 lbf·ft ≈ 737.6 kip·ft.
